Let the Fields Exult and All That is In Them

Lida and I saw fields exulting God in the mountains near Crested Butte and Aspen, Colorado.

Wildflowers before green mountain side exult the LORD

I wondered, why are there so many wildflowers in these places? Sure, in history rocks moved, melted and moved again, crushed into water-holding soils rich in minerals, and illuminated with sunshine. However, the most satisfying answers were found in the Bible. There I learned that:

God made all things and preserves them. The awe-inspiring mountains are His!

 “You are the LORD, you alone. You have made heaven, the heaven of heavens, with all their host, the earth and all that is on it, the seas and all that is in them; and you preserve all of them; and the host of heaven worships you.” Nehemiah 9:6

God raised the mountains to their appointed place.

“The mountains rose, the valleys sank down to the place that you appointed for them.” Psalm 104:8

God waters the fields.

“You make springs gush forth in the valleys; they flow between the hills; they give drink to every beast of the field … From your lofty abode you water the mountains; the earth is satisfied with the fruit of your work.” Psalm 104:10, 13

God explained why mountain scenes are glorious. God is Holy and so the earth He made is filled with His glory, including the mountains to exult Him. Sin entered that world when Adam disobeyed God, so all is not well. However, all of creation rejoices because the Lord Jesus is coming again to judge the earth. That is good, because the fallen world will be restored to a place where righteousness dwells. There is hope.

“Let the heavens be glad, and let the earth rejoice; let the sea roar, and all that fills it; let the field exult, and everything in it! Then shall all the trees of the forest sing for joy before the Lord, for he comes, for he comes to judge the earth. He will judge the world in righteousness, and the peoples in his faithfulness.” Psalm 96:11-12

“Praise the Lord from the earth, you great sea creatures and all deeps, fire and hail, snow and mist, stormy wind fulfilling his word! Mountains and all hills, fruit trees and all cedars! Beasts and all livestock, creeping things and flying birds!” Psalm 148: 7-10 

God tells us to respond with thanksgiving  to Him.

“Oh come, let us sing to the Lord; let us make a joyful noise to the rock of our salvation! Let us come into his presence with thanksgiving; let us make a joyful noise to him with songs of praise! For the Lord is a great God, and a great King above all gods. In his hand are the depths of the earth; the heights of the mountains are his also. Oh come, let us worship and bow down; let us kneel before the Lord, our Maker!” Psalm 95:1-6

It is with thanksgiving and praise to God that I share a witness to exulting fields.
